Patrick Perez Steps Beyond Crunchyroll to Shape the Next Wave of Streaming & Media Innovation
S For Story/10671905
From UFC to anime to Apple Vision Pro, the innovative product leader has consistently anticipated — and built for — the future of digital entertainment, including helping drive a weekend record-breaking box office haul
LOS ANGELES - s4story -- After five years driving subscriber growth and product innovation at Crunchyroll (Sony Pictures Entertainment), Senior Product Manager Patrick Perez is stepping into the next chapter of his career. Known for spotting cultural inflection points before they explode, Perez departs Crunchyroll with a reputation as one of streaming's most forward-looking product leaders.
At Crunchyroll, Perez spearheaded the Funimation-to-Crunchyroll app migration, introduced groundbreaking iOS features (from digital membership cards to spatial audio to high-engagement widgets), and helped power subscriber growth past 17 million, with mobile leading the charge. His team also made national headlines in 2024 with one of the first native Apple Vision Pro apps, securing Crunchyroll's place as an Apple Day One Launch Partner.

Additionally, he and his team leveraged mobile platforms to help drive the record-breaking $70M U.S. box office opening of 'Demon Slayer Infinity Castle', scoring the top opening ever for an anime title in North America, Sony's best showing in recent times, and a record-breaking debut for Crunchyroll.
"Patrick doesn't just build features — he builds momentum," said a colleague. "Wherever media consumption is going next, he's already there."
Perez's career has been defined by anticipating how audiences engage with emerging platforms:
- At Ultimate Fighting Championship (UFC), he built the foundation of its digital business, pioneering multi-camera live PPV streaming and UFC Fight Pass, fueling the promotion's $4.2B acquisition by WME-IMG | Endeavor.
- At GoTV Networks, he helped launch the first-ever video newscasts on mobile phones, creating branded channels with ABC, Univision, The Weather Channel, and Sony Music, amplifying artists from Shakira to Pete Yorn.
- At FOX Sports' FUEL TV, he and his team streamed the Vans Triple Crown of Surfing live from Hawaii and partnered in the launch of Hulu.
